Overview

SS&C is a global provider of investment, financial services and software for the financial services and healthcare industries. Named to the Fortune 1000 list as a top U.S. company based on revenue, SS&C is headquartered in Windsor, Connecticut and has 20,000 employees in over 90 offices in 35 countries. Some 18,000 financial services and healthcare organizations—from the world\'s largest institutions to local firms—manage and account for their investments using SS&C\'s products and services.

Global Investor and Distribution Solutions (GIDS) is the business unit offering this role. GIDS delivers global omni-channel investor servicing, including contact centre using digital services.
